The LabelMANAGER 150 electronic labelmaker allows you to create a wide variety of high-quality, self-adhesive labels. You can choose to print your labels in many different sizes and styles. The labelmaker uses D1 tape cassettes in widths of 1/4” (6 mm), 3/8” (9 mm), or 1/2” (12 mm). These tape cassettes are available in a wide range of colors.

LM150 WEUdef.qxd 23-09-2003 16:07 Pagina 7 Adding International Characters The labelmaker supports the extended Latin character set using RACE technology. Similar to using a mobile phone keypad, if you press a letter multiple times within a very short time, you will scroll through variations of that letter. LM150 WEUdef.qxd 23-09-2003 16:07 Pagina 9 Troubleshooting Review the following possible solutions if you encounter a problem while using your printer. Problem/Error Message Solution No DISPLAY • Ensure the printer is turned on. • Replace discharged batteries. Poor Print Quality • Replace discharged batteries. • Ensure tape cassette is installed properly. • Clean the print head. • Replace the tape cassette. Poor Cutter Performance Clean the cutter blade.
